South Korea Three-phase Oil-immersed Distribution Transformer Market By Type Segment Analysis

The South Korean market for three-phase oil-immersed distribution transformers is primarily classified into various types based on core design, cooling methods, and insulation materials. The predominant classification includes traditional oil-immersed transformers with ONAN (Oil Natural Air Natural) cooling, which account for approximately 65% of the market share due to their proven reliability and cost-effectiveness. Additionally, the market is witnessing a rising adoption of advanced cooling techniques such as ONAF (Oil Natural Air Forced) and OFAF (Oil Forced Air Forced), driven by increasing demand for higher efficiency and load capacity. These innovative types are projected to grow at a faster rate, capturing roughly 25% of the market within the next five years, as utilities and industrial users seek enhanced performance and reduced maintenance costs.

The overall market size for three-phase oil-immersed distribution transformers in South Korea is estimated at around USD 1.2 billion in 2023, with a compound annual growth rate (CAGR) of approximately 4.5% projected over the next decade. The traditional ONAN type is mature, with steady demand driven by existing infrastructure needs, while the emerging ONAF and OFAF segments are experiencing rapid growth due to technological advancements and environmental regulations favoring higher efficiency units. Technological Disruption & Innovation in South Korea Three-phase Oil-immersed Distribution Transformer Market

Innovation is reshaping the industry landscape, with digitalization and smart transformer technologies gaining traction. IoT-enabled monitoring systems facilitate real-time asset management, predictive maintenance, and enhanced operational efficiency.

Eco-friendly insulating fluids, such as biodegradable oils, are increasingly replacing traditional mineral oils to meet environmental standards. Additionally, advancements in core materials and winding techniques improve energy efficiency and reduce losses.

Emerging trends include modular transformer designs that offer scalability, and integration of AI-driven analytics for load forecasting and fault detection. These innovations are critical for supporting South Korea’s transition toward a sustainable, resilient grid infrastructure.
